How do I connect ShipStation to queue orders and buy labels automatically?
Paste your ShipStation API key and secret, set a default carrier and ship-from address, and every physical order lands in ShipStation's Awaiting Shipment queue — buy the cheapest label right from the order screen.
The ShipStation connector sends every physical order straight to ShipStation's Awaiting Shipment queue as soon as it's placed, then lets you buy the cheapest available label right from the order screen — the label URL and tracking number are saved back to the order automatically. It's a free alternative to re-keying orders and tracking numbers by hand.
Step 1 — Get your ShipStation API key and secret
In ShipStation, go to Account Settings → API Settings and generate an API key and API secret if you don't already have them.
Step 2 — Install and configure the plugin
Go to Admin → Plugins → Marketplace, find ShipStation, and click Install. Open Admin → Plugins → ShipStation, paste your API key and secret, then set your default carrier, service, and package codes plus your ship-from address. These defaults are what VeloCMS uses when it buys a label on your behalf.
What happens after an order
- A completed order for a physical product is sent to ShipStation and placed in the Awaiting Shipment queue automatically, using the order's shipping address and line items.
- You can process it manually in ShipStation as usual, or buy the label directly from VeloCMS (next step).
Step 3 — Buy a label from the order screen
Open the order in Admin → Orders and click Buy label. VeloCMS asks ShipStation for the available rates using your configured carrier, service, and package codes, purchases the cheapest one, and saves the label URL and tracking number directly onto the order.
If ShipStation is briefly unreachable or your API key is wrong, the queue-sync step after an order fails quietly in the background — it never blocks or delays the order itself.
Disconnecting
Clear the API key and secret in the same panel to stop sending orders. Orders already in ShipStation and labels already purchased are untouched; no further orders are sent after disconnecting.
